TEMPO.CO, Jakarta - The hope for the Indonesia U-22 national team to reach the semifinals of men's football at the 2025 SEA Games in Thailand is once again getting brighter following the favorable result of Group B matches for Young Garuda. Vietnam defeated Malaysia 2-0 on Friday, December 11, 2025, changing the dynamics of the competition for the best runner-up position.
Nguyen Hyieu Minh scored two goals for Vietnam, one in the 11th minute and one in the 22nd minute. This victory secured Vietnam's spot in the semifinals as the Group B winner with six points. Malaysia, which previously only needed one point to secure a spot in the top four, now sits in second place with three points.
Malaysia is currently ahead of Timor Leste in the best runner-up mini standings on goal difference, but their position is far from secure. If Indonesia defeats Myanmar, Malaysia is almost certain to be eliminated.
Requirements for Indonesia to Advance
Indonesia is currently in second place in Group C with no points after losing 0-1 to the Philippines. The upcoming match against Myanmar on Friday, December 12, 2025, at 18.00 WIB (Western Indonesia Time), will be decisive.
Garuda must defeat Myanmar by at least three goals. With a three-goal margin victory, Indonesia will collect three points with a goal difference of +2, surpassing Malaysia, which only has a goal difference of +1.
The worst-case scenario for Indonesia is if the Malaysia-Vietnam match ends in a draw. If that happens, both teams will have four points and automatically qualify: one as the group winner and the other as the best runner-up.
In that scenario, the Indonesia-Myanmar match would no longer be significant. However, Vietnam's victory would eliminate that scenario and give Young Garuda a slim chance to breathe again.
In Group A, currently, Timor-Leste is in second place with three points, but they have already played twice and cannot accumulate more points. With three points, Thailand leads the standings and has a strong chance to advance, as it only faces the bottom-ranked Singapore team in its final match.
Since 2011, Indonesia has advanced to the semifinals in every SEA Games edition in which they have participated. Indonesia last failed to advance from the group stage at the 2009 SEA Games in Vientiane, where they finished Group B in last place with one point.
